Output ec86e7843711a61cb6556015003d915b059bbc8caef37149f578232dc621ef30:1

value
1309217724
script pubkey
OP_0 OP_PUSHBYTES_20 0c88cbb24ac72f3df8c67fa9a67eb8692589dc47
address
bc1qpjyvhvj2cuhnm7xx0756vl4cdyjcnhz8whfzvg
transaction
ec86e7843711a61cb6556015003d915b059bbc8caef37149f578232dc621ef30
spent
true